Step-by-step explanation:
The ratio of minutes Jeffrey does cardio to resistance is 10:20, while the ratio is minutes Stanley does is 11:17. First, let's express the ratio of Jeffrey's workout in lowest possible terms possible, which is 1:2. how what we want to do is for the ratio's to have a "LCM" so we can compare them. If we multiply Jeffrey's workout by 17 and Stanley's by 2, we will get this:
Jeffrey's workout ratio: 17:34
Stanley's workout ratio: 22:34
Therefore, Jeffrey has a lower cardio to resistance training.

The total cost of the lease would be $17,200. This is because $300 payment for 24 months is equal to $7,200 + $1,000 (down payment) and + the residual value of $9,000 = $17,200.
